  • English Name: Calcium Phosphide
  • CAS Number: 1305-99-3
  • Molecular Formula: Ca₃P₂
  • Molecular Weight: 182.18 g/mol

Physical Properties

Appearance: Dark gray or reddish-brown crystalline solidDensity: 2.51 g/cm³Melting Point: Decomposes before meltingBoiling Point: DecomposesSolubility:

  • Reacts violently with water to produce phosphine gas (PH₃)
  • Insoluble in organic solvents

Reactivity:

  • Highly reactive with water and acids, forming toxic and flammable phosphine gas (PH₃)
  • Can ignite spontaneously in air due to phosphine release

Hazards:

  • Toxicity: Highly toxic if inhaled or ingested
  • Irritation: Causes severe irritation to skin, eyes, and respiratory system
  • Fire Hazard: Releases flammable and pyrophoric phosphine gas, posing fire and explosion risks

Applications:

  • Used as a fumigant for rodent and insect control
  • Used in signal flares and fireworks
  • Intermediate in some chemical syntheses
